MANILA – Former foreign affairs secretary Albert del Rosario said on Monday that the government can seize China’s assets and properties as payment for the damaged reef in the West Philippine Sea. Del Rosario cited a University of the Philippines Marine Science Institute study that China owes the Philippines over P230 bil for the environmental damage in the West Philippine …

MANILA – Maritime experts expect a delay in the crafting of the Code of Conduct on the South China Sea (COC) with the continues Chinese aggression compounded by threat of the Covid-19 pandemic. The Association of Southeast Asian Nations (ASEAN) and China said that they initially wanted the South China Sea code of conduct to be completed by 2022 – …
